#1b3026 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b3026 is composed of 10.6% red, 18.8%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.8%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 151.4 degrees, a saturation of 28% and a lightness of 14.7%. #1b3026 color hex could be obtained by blending #36604c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#1b3026
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a08 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1b3026
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242726 is the less saturated color, while #014a27 is the most saturated one.
